Kushma bus mishap injures 18, four in critical condition



KUSHMA: 18 people got injured when a bus going to Pokhara met with an accident in Kushma, Parvat on Monday afternoon.

According to District Police Office Parvat, 18 people were injured when a bus overturned in front of District Police Office Parbat on Madhyapahadi Highway.

Nine men, seven women, and two children were injured in the accident. The names of the injured passengers have not been disclosed yet.

Inspector Abinash GC informed that the condition of four of the injured is critical.

All the injured are now being treated at Parvat Hospital.

The police believe that the accident may have happened due to speeding on the slippery road.

The police have taken the driver under custody for further details.
